做app难还是做网站难

做App和做网站都有各自的难点和优势。本文将从技术、设计、市场等角度分析两者的难易程度。

一、技术难度

做App的技术难度相对较高。首先,App需要使用专业的开发语言进行编写,如Objective-C、Swift、Java等,需要掌握较高的编程技能。其次,不同的操作系统需要不同的开发方式,而且需要考虑到不同的设备和版本兼容性问题。最后,App需要与系统、硬件等进行交互,需要涉及到底层技术,如网络通信、数据存储、传感器等,这些都需要有一定的专业知识。

相比之下,做网站的技术难度相对较低。网站开发可以使用多种语言,如HTML、CSS、JavaScript、PHP、Python等,其中,HTML和CSS是网页的基本结构和样式,JavaScript是网页的交互行为,PHP和Python是服务器端的脚本语言,用来处理网站的逻辑和数据。网站开发的技术门槛相对较低,入门门槛较低,但需要不断学习新技术。

二、设计难度

做App的设计难度相对较高。App的设计需要考虑到用户体验、交互设计、视觉设计等多个方面,需要有丰富的设计经验和技能。而且,由于App的屏幕空间相对较小,需要对信息进行精简和组织,设计界面需要考虑到可用性和易用性。

相比之下,做网站的设计难度相对较低。网站设计需要考虑到用户体验、视觉设计、交互设计等方面,但由于网站的屏幕空间相对较大,可以更加灵活的设计和布局。而且,网站的设计可以参考和借鉴其他网站的设计,更容易获取灵感。

三、市场难度

做App的市场难度相对较高。App需要在应用商店中进行审核和发布,需要满足一定的规范和标准。而且,由于App市场的竞争激烈,需要对市场需求和竞争情况进行深入分析,制定合适的营销策略,并进行推广和宣传。同时,由于用户对App的期望值较高,需要不断改进和更新,保持良好的用户体验。

相比之下,做网站的市场难度相对较低。网站可以直接在互联网上发布,不需要经过审核和发布的流程。而且,网站可以通过搜索引擎和社交媒体等途径进行推广和宣传。同时,由于网站的更新速度相对较慢,不需要像App一样频繁更新和改进。

综上所述,做App和做网站都有各自的难点和优势。做App需要掌握专业的技术和设计技能,需要考虑到市场需求和竞争情况,难度相对较高;做网站的技术门槛相对较低,设计和市场难度相对较低。不同的项目需求和个人技能水平,需要综合考虑选择合适的开发方式。